Byrajanda Biddappa, A highly sought-after chef from Kodagu has taken the culinary world with his blend of Indian heritage and Inter National techniques. In the initially stages of his journey by his mother’s exceptional cooking was an inspiration, motivated Biddappa’s journey to the top which is not conventional.
Biddappa initially pursued aerospace engineering before discovering his true calling in the kitchen. Determined to turn his passion into a profession, Biddappa trained under Chef Kavan Kuttappa and later graduated from the prestigious WGSHA Manipal, one of India’s leading culinary schools.
Training with India’s most celebrated chefs like Shahzad Hussein at O Pedro, Mumbai, and Kavan Kuttappa at Permit Room, Bangalore. To master global cuisines took Biddappa to Paris, where he trained in French cuisine and pastry at the presitigious FERRANDI culinary school . His coveted role as Demi Chef de Partie at the Michelin-starred Les Sources de Cheverny in France. Biddappa is elevated his career at Eleven Madison Park in New York, the world’s only three-Michelin-star vegan restaurant. Biddappa Byrajanda is the son of Byrajanda Naniappa (Retired Additional Commissioner of GST) and Shobha Naniappa (Thamane Muruvanda, Kolthod Baigud).
Biddappa completed his primary education at Vidyaniketan School, Hebbal, Bangalore, and his high school at Coorg Public School, Gonikoppal, Coorg.
He pursued his PUC at Diksha, Bangalore, and later joined RV Engineering College, Bangalore, for Aerospace Engineering. However, his passion for the culinary arts led him to discontinue engineering and enroll at ITC WGSHA, Manipal University, where he graduated in Culinary Arts.
